CourseDetails

โ€ข Introduction to Biophilic Design: Understanding the connection between nature and built environment.
โ€ข History and Evolution of Biophilic Design: Exploring the roots and development of this design approach.
โ€ข Benefits of Biophilic Design: Examining the physical and mental health advantages of incorporating nature in design.
โ€ข Principles of Biophilic Design: Learning the key elements and practices of this design philosophy.
โ€ข Biophilic Design in Emerging Markets: Investigating the unique opportunities and challenges of implementing biophilic design in emerging economies.
โ€ข Incorporating Local Flora and Fauna: Utilizing indigenous plants and animals in biophilic design.
โ€ข Sustainable Materials and Practices: Emphasizing eco-friendly methods and materials in biophilic design.
โ€ข Community Engagement and Participation: Encouraging public involvement and support in biophilic design projects.
โ€ข Case Studies of Biophilic Design in Emerging Markets: Analyzing successful examples of biophilic design implementation in emerging economies.
โ€ข Future Trends in Biophilic Design: Predicting and exploring upcoming developments and directions in this field.
